Pros

Nice office with a view in downtown LA. Generally laid back and kind coworkers. There are fun events. Close to public transit. You get to go behind the scenes and work with interesting, innovative companies. Very clear hierarchy and career path.

Cons

Old-school corporate mentality: - The hours you work matter more than your output / efficiency, unless you are top level management. - There are no work from home options, unless you are management even though there is a lot of independent work. - Time off and holidays are kept to a minimum. - Essentially it is just the perspective that employees need a lot of structure and they will take advantage of the company if not kept in check. Instead of a more modern approach, which is if you trust and take care of your employees (pay, benefits, flexibility, development) they will drive business success. There is a cultural undercurrent which can affect your work: - Gossip flows. - Constructive input is often viewed as complaining. - People can be overly serious and consumed by work. - People are encouraged to keep their head down and not make waves. They want top talent for low pay: - It's a small company. You are expected to be content with the pay because the idea is, if you put in enough time, eventually you may be promoted to a management level position. This may be a slow process. - They can undervalue experienced people. Obviously you have a choice when you accept the job. Be content with the number, not just the value proposition.
